Manipur Shutdown Over Church Leaders' Killings Strands 300 Vehicles
A shutdown in Manipur has disrupted vehicular movement along National Highway 2, stranding approximately 300 vehicles in the Senapati and Kangpokpi districts. The protest was triggered by the killings of church leaders in the region.
